fix: 修复权限边界与安全问题

- JWT 密钥改为环境变量/配置文件/随机生成注入,移除硬编码
- AuthMiddleware 用数据库 role 覆盖 claims,降级/禁用即时生效
- 改 role/status 时主动失效目标用户会话
- /ws 支持 JWT 认证(?token=),兼容密码认证,CheckOrigin 改同源校验
- 默认管理员改用随机密码,stdout 与文件双交付
- 登录与 WS 密码认证加限流(5次/分钟)
- role 字段白名单校验(仅 admin/user)
- socket/目录权限可配置(sock_mode/sock_group/sock_dir_mode),默认兼容现状
- 配置文件权限收紧 0644→0600,目录 0755→0700
- 静态文件改用 http.Dir.Open + NoRoute,移除手动路径拼接
- 隧道加 SetReadLimit(1MB) 与单用户连接数上限(3)
- README 补充安全配置与生产部署说明

## 安全配置
### JWT 密钥
JWT 密钥按以下优先级加载:
1. 环境变量 `LMVPN_JWT_SECRET`
2. 配置文件 `data/config.yml` 中的 `web.jwt_secret`
3. 首次启动时自动生成 32 字节随机密钥并写入配置文件
生产环境建议通过环境变量注入,避免密钥落盘。
### 默认管理员
首次启动时自动创建管理员账户,密码为随机生成的 16 位字符串。密码会:
- 打印到 stdout(仅一次)
- 写入 `data/.initial_admin_password`(权限 0600
请登录后立即修改密码,并删除 `data/.initial_admin_password` 文件。
### 登录限流
`/api/login` 和 WebSocket 密码认证均限制每 IP 5 次/分钟。
### Unix Socket 权限
默认权限兼容反向代理(如 Caddy),可通过配置文件调整:
```yaml
web:
sock: "/run/lmvpnweb.sock"
sock_mode: "0666" # socket 文件权限,默认 0666
sock_group: "" # socket 文件 group,空=不修改
sock_dir_mode: "0755" # socket 目录权限,默认 0755
```
多租户/高安全场景建议收紧:
```yaml
web:
sock: "/run/lmvpnweb.sock"
sock_mode: "0660"
sock_group: "caddy" # 将 lmvpn 进程用户加入 caddy group
sock_dir_mode: "0750"
```
### 生产部署
- 生产环境必须通过反向代理(如 Caddy/Nginx)提供 HTTPS/WSS
- 配置文件 `data/config.yml` 权限为 0600,仅限运行用户读写
- WebSocket `/ws` 端点支持 JWT 认证(`?token=xxx`)和密码认证两种方式

package middleware
import (
"net/http"
"sync"
"time"
"github.com/gin-gonic/gin"
)
type RateLimiter struct {
mu sync.Mutex
attempts map[string][]time.Time
limit int
window time.Duration
}
func NewRateLimiter(limit int, window time.Duration) *RateLimiter {
rl := &RateLimiter{
attempts: make(map[string][]time.Time),
limit: limit,
window: window,
}
go rl.cleanup()
return rl
}
func (rl *RateLimiter) Allow(key string) bool {
rl.mu.Lock()
defer rl.mu.Unlock()
now := time.Now()
cutoff := now.Add(-rl.window)
var recent []time.Time
for _, t := range rl.attempts[key] {
if t.After(cutoff) {
recent = append(recent, t)
}
}
if len(recent) >= rl.limit {
rl.attempts[key] = recent
return false
}
recent = append(recent, now)
rl.attempts[key] = recent
return true
}
func (rl *RateLimiter) cleanup() {
ticker := time.NewTicker(rl.window)
defer ticker.Stop()
for range ticker.C {
rl.mu.Lock()
cutoff := time.Now().Add(-rl.window)
for key, times := range rl.attempts {
var recent []time.Time
for _, t := range times {
if t.After(cutoff) {
recent = append(recent, t)
}
}
if len(recent) == 0 {
delete(rl.attempts, key)
} else {
rl.attempts[key] = recent
}
}
rl.mu.Unlock()
}
}
func LoginRateLimit() gin.HandlerFunc {
limiter := NewRateLimiter(5, time.Minute)
return func(c *gin.Context) {
key := c.ClientIP()
if !limiter.Allow(key) {
c.JSON(http.StatusTooManyRequests, gin.H{"error": "请求过于频繁,请稍后再试"})
c.Abort()
return
}
c.Next()
}
}
